Output 5840bb3e88867ad2870632451ac4cc205f01fadad4e2863d8dd435a10ba1c168:0

value
140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5600065f7804d17f61c8211fbcf92b5c24f4c08 OP_EQUAL
address
3Q4SUr6PwSTZZXT61XpXxp5Va3p8xG6EF8
transaction
5840bb3e88867ad2870632451ac4cc205f01fadad4e2863d8dd435a10ba1c168
confirmations
461937
spent
true